Rice Museum
CalasparraThe Calasparra Rice Museum, located in the old granary of the Villa Museum, pays tribute to the region's rice-growing tradition. Across its two floors, it showcases the landscape and rice cultivation process on one hand, and historical machinery, traditional tools, and ancient documents on the other, reflecting centuries of the bond between Calasparra and its rice.
